Abstract
An apparatus for continuous casting has a withdrawal/straightening unit with pairs of rolls. The spacing distance between two rolls of each pair decrease to create a deformation of a long metal product poured from a mold. A particular deformation is a reduction of the section in one direction, preferably a vertical direction.

15 . A process for manufacturing an elongated metallic product in a continuous casting plant, the process comprising:
conducting the product to follow along a trajectory with a curvilinear section and a straight section; deforming the product in a plurality of deformation phases including at least a first deformation phase and a second deformation phase; each of said deformation phases including a contemporaneous deformation of a perimeter and a transversal section of the product; implementing the first deformation phase in the curvilinear section and implementing the second deformation phase in the straight section, effecting the first and second deformation phases in an area where liquid metal is still present in the product, and at a location where each deformation of the product provokes an increase of a speed of the product.
16 . The process according to claim 15 , which comprises effecting a further deformation of the perimeter and the transversal section of the product in a transition area located between the first deformation and the second deformation.
17 . The process according to claim 15 , wherein the deformation phases cause a deformation of the respective section of the product in one direction.
18 . The process according to claim 17 , wherein the one direction is a vertical direction.
19 . The process according to claim 15 , which comprises implementing further deformation phases along the deformation line.
20 . The process according to claim 15 , which comprises configuring the deformation phases to create a deformation of the respective section of the product in two mutually perpendicular directions.
21 . The process according to claim 20 , wherein the two mutually perpendicular directions are alternating horizontal and vertical directions.
22 . The process according to claim 15 , comprising the following steps:
a) casting an elongated metal product with a square section, and advancing the product along a trajectory including a curvilinear section and a straight section, wherein an extremity of a metallurgical line of the product is upstream and downstream of a transition area located between the curvilinear section and the straight section; b) deforming the product upstream of the transition area to reduce the section in a first direction, so as to obtain a rectangular section; c) deforming the product in the transition area to further reduce the section in the first direction, thus obtaining a rectangular section; d) further deforming the product downstream of the transition area to further reduce the section in the first direction, thus obtaining a rectangular section.
23 . The process according to claim 22 , which comprises the following steps:
a1) casting a long metallic product with a mold, the product advancing along a trajectory including a first curvilinear section and a second straight section, the extremities of a metallurgical line of the product are upstream and downstream of a transition area located between the curvilinear section and the straight section; b1) deforming the product upstream of said transition area to reduce the section in a first direction so as to obtain a rectangular section; c1) deforming the product upstream of said transition area to reduce the section in a second direction perpendicular to the first direction, so as to obtain a square section; d1) deforming the product in the transition area to further reduce the section in the first direction, thus obtaining a rectangular section; e1) deforming of the product in the transition area to further reduce the section in the second direction; f1) deforming the product downstream of the transition area to further reduce the section in the first direction, thus obtaining a rectangular section; and g1) deforming the product downstream of the transition area, to further reduce the section in the second direction.
24 . The process according to claim 22 , wherein a reduction of the section in the first direction or in the second direction that is obtained as a whole between the section upstream of the first deformation and the section downstream of a last deformation ranges from 14% to 16.8% relative to an initial dimension.
25 . The process according to claim 24 , wherein the reduction obtained as a whole is equal to 15.4% of the initial dimension.
26 . The process according to claim 15 , which comprises advancing the product with an advance speed downstream of an ingot mold amounting to approximately 5 m/min.
27 . The process according to claim 15 , which comprises implementing the deformations in a withdrawal/straightening unit of the product.
28 . An apparatus for manufacturing an elongated metal product, comprising devices configured for carrying out the process according to claim 15 .
29 . The apparatus according to claim 28 , which comprises:
means for guiding the product along a trajectory including a curvilinear section and a straight section; a withdrawal/straightening unit containing a plurality of pairs of rolls, including at least a first pair of rolls in the curvilinear section and a second pair of rolls in the straight section; said first pair of rolls and said second pair of rolls being disposed in an area where liquid metal is still present in the product and at a location where said rolls provoke an increase in a speed of the product.
30 . The apparatus according to claim 29 , wherein said rolls of said pairs of rolls are disposed at a spacing distance from one another, and said spacing distances between two respective rolls of two consecutive pairs decrease to create a deformation of an elongated metallic product poured from a mold.
31 . The apparatus according to claim 30 , wherein said rolls of said pairs of rolls are disposed to cause a reduction of a section of the product in one direction.
32 . The apparatus according to claim 31 , wherein the one direction is the vertical direction.
33 . The apparatus according to claim 28 , wherein said withdrawal/straightening unit comprises alternating pairs of rolls having mutually perpendicular rotation axes between rolls of adjacent pairs, wherein spacing distances between two rolls of each pair decrease to create a deformation of an elongated metallic product poured from a mold.
34 . The apparatus according to claim 33 , wherein said perpendicular rotation axes are alternating horizontal and vertical axes.
